Workers' compensation in Montana is administered through the state's workers' compensation board and, where applicable, employer-designated Medical Provider Networks (MPNs). Treating physicians document the injury, manage care under the state fee schedule, and provide reports used to determine ongoing benefits.

Can I see my own doctor for a work injury in Montana?

Rules vary. Some states require you to start with an employer-selected physician for the first 30-90 days. After that window, or in states without MPN restrictions, you generally have the right to choose your own treating physician. Check with the Montana workers' compensation board for specifics.

What if my employer's network doesn't have the specialist I need?

If no in-network specialist can provide medically necessary care, the MPN must approve an outside referral. Document the lack of in-network availability and ask the claims adjuster in writing for an out-of-network authorization.
